
Dictionary » A » Autospore AutosporeDefinition (1) An immobile spore that cannot form or grow flagella. (2) A spore that has the same shape as that of the parent cell.
Examples of organisms producing such spores are certain algae.
Compare: zoospore, ballistospore, statismospore, aplanospore.
